The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Aug. 19, 1997

Filed:

Feb. 19, 1993
Applicant:
Inventors:

Yasuo Kida, Tokyo, JP;

Keisuke Hara, Yokohama, JP;

Nobuhiro Miyatake, Fuchu, JP;

John Harvey, Philadelphia, PA (US);

Christopher S Derossi, San Jose, CA (US);

Yousuke Kurita, Cupertino, CA (US);

Kenny Sung Tung, San Jose, CA (US);

Assignee:

Apple Computer, Inc., Cupertino, CA (US);

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G06F / ; G06F / ; G06F / ;
U.S. Cl.
CPC ...
395792 ; 395797 ; 395751 ; 395752 ; 395758 ;
Abstract

A computer operating system Text Services Manager (TSM) operates as an interface between an application and a selection of text services, enabling the user to efficiently select from among a variety of text services without regard to the specific protocol requirements of the application. The TSM architecture consists of an application program which receives user input through the input event manager of the operating system toolbox routine. The TSM receives the user input event and controls the transmission of the event to a component manager for redirection to a specific text services component, based on the instructions of the TSM. The text services component processes the input method and returns the processed input to the TSM, where the TSM directs the generation of an appropriate protocol for return of the processed input event to the application.


Find Patent Forward Citations

Loading…